SocietyQueensland unlawfully detained children in adult watch house, tribunal finds

A tribunal has ruled that the Queensland government broke the law and violated the human rights of three children. The teenagers were separately held at the Cairns watch house between June 2021 and 2022, when they were aged 13 to 17. They were detained in an adult-only facility without access to a private toilet or clean clothes. The state has been ordered to apologise for the breaches.
